Dell 926 hangs up intermittently only when I try to scan something.

Hi, I've had this problem for about three weeks.

 I have a Dell Photo 926, and, when I scan, sometimes it works, sometimes not. Inconsistent is the word!

When I attempt to scan anything via the Dell All-in-one Center. It may work for 5 or 6 individual scans, then hangs - mostly at preview stage. The only way out of it is to force/close the the Dell AIOC, power off the printer and re-boot! This is not ideal.....and very frustrating. When I click 'yes' to send MS an error report, it's all to do with the AIOC.exe itself.

When I go to the event viewer I see this "hanging application dlcxaiox.exe version 4.22.0.8" when this happens.

I found that dlcxaiox.exe is part of the drivers application for the 926.

I uninstalled the 926 then reinstalled the drivers and utilities from the original Dell disc, and am getting the same thing.

Installing the drivers in the prescribed manner and starting the services necessary for the printing and scanning application could resolve the problem.

Follow the below steps to reinstall the printer drivers in prescribed manner.

Please disconnect the USB cable that runs from the printer to the computer and uninstall the printer driver by using uninstaller software. Here is a link to download one. http://bit.ly/VZKmEa

Install the software and uninstall the printer driver using the Advanced Uninstall option from the software. It is third party uninstaller software used to uninstall the drivers/programs from the computer.

The software prompts asking you to delete the Registry keys corresponding to the printer driver. Select all and delete them. Restart the computer to remove any traces of the printer software.

Perform the steps below and ensure that the services required for the printer to work are started.

  1. Press the “Windows + R” to launch the run window.
  2. Type “Services.msc” in the run window and hit the Enter key.

Right click each service mentioned below, click properties. Set the startup type as “Automatic” from the drop down menu and click “Start”. Please click “Apply” to save the changes.

The services to be enabled are:

  • Human Interface Devices (HID).
  • Printer Spooler.
  • RPC (Remote Procedure Call).
  • RPC Locator (Remote Procedure Call Locator).
  • Windows image acquisition (WIA).
  • Windows Installer.

Insert the printer driver’s cd for AIO 926 printer and install the drivers in the computer.

NOTE: Please do not connect the printer using the USB cable to the computer prior to installing the drivers. Connect the printer using the USB cable when prompted. Try to scan and print the document.

I would try and repair XP and see if the printer works. Remember after the repair, you'll need to download all the updates, especially .net framework and you might need to install the latest java.

Procedure to repair XP listed below. I usually recommend that the person makes copies of files and folders that you cannot afford to lose. This should be a normal practice.

 

If you have the XP Operating system disks that came with your system.

 

Insert the disk and turn on the computer.

Hopefully your computer can boot from the disk.

If so, it will prompt you with questions. Since I am assuming, you have information on this you do NOT want to lose, I'll try to make this as painless as I can.

Tell it you want to install the system.

It will then give you the agreement, click yes.

Next it will tell you what do you want to do, click on repair.

Now follow the prompts.

It will repair the system without losing most information, will take about 30-60 minutes depending on your processor.

After you are finished, you will have to go to Windows Update and re-install all the updates.

http://update.microsoft.com/microsoftupdate/v6/default.aspx?ln=en-us

All you information should be intact, unless it became corrupted. Also make sure to update your virus and spyware programs.
